CAN UNITED DO IT?

It’s almost time for Manchester United to battle and play against what will be their biggest and toughest match of the season as they have to face off against Bayern Munich for the 2nd leg of the Champions League which will be played at the Allianz Arena.

Bayern Munich’s sensational season has seen them already being crowned as the champions of the German league despite there still are more than 3 matches left to be played until the season concludes.

Pep Guardiola’s Bayern Munich are also favorites on winning the DFB Pokal trophy as they have to lock horns with FCK on April 16 but are expected to come out as the winning side.
If things continue going as planned, Bayern Munich are well on their way of securing another treble. Manchester United has to travel to the Allianz Arena to play against Bayern Munich on April 9 and Phil Jones knows just how tough it is going to be.

But Jones said: “If it means going to Munich with the same game plan as Old Trafford, then we’ll do that. It will be even harder in Germany and may take a similar kind of performance, but the important thing is that we all believe we can pull it off.”

“Once we go out on to the pitch, there is very little the manager can do. We have got to go out and execute his instructions. We haven’t done that enough in the Premier League but, in the Champions League, we have been excellent.” Jones said.

If David Moyes and Manchester United can somehow pull it off and defeat Bayern Munich at the Allianz Arena it will eliminate all of the critiscm and negative backlash that the Scottish coach and the club have been receiving in this season, even if they don’t manage on winning the Champions League, defeating the German titans is something that not many clubs have been able to do.
